So, what does it mean to be an artist? Is it enough to say you are a true artist, or do you have to prove it? When is an artist not an artist? Are there different kinds of artists?

Art and artists come in many forms. Some people create original art, while others copy or imitate the work of others. Some people make things that can be shown around; some just do things for their own enjoyment. Others share their work with others through social media. A few artists even create pieces that never existed at all – only in someone’s imagination.

The difference between a true artist and an imitator is that the true artist creates new things – something that has never been created before. The imitator copies the work of others, making slight changes here and there to make it seem like they are creating something new and different. If the imitator adds their own spin and makes the piece their own, then it is not a copy but rather an imitation. Imitation is not necessarily bad, but true artists try to stay away from it as much as possible.

Art is one of the most important creations of humanity and has evolved greatly throughout history. It is not just paintings or sculptures, but it is a means of expression of emotions and creativity.

Art, in its broadest sense, can be defined as any form of visual expression or representation that can be communicated through some media. Art is a means by which an artist can express their feelings, views, and interpretations to an audience. It can be used to convey a story or create an image that represents something more than itself; art is virtually limitless in its possibilities for communication.

Truly great artists are a rare breed, who are able to express themselves freely and creatively through their work. Great art has the power to inspire, uplift, and alter lives.

You don’t need to know how to paint or sculpt in order to become an artist; all you need is your imagination and creativity! Anyone who makes something that shows their own individual style or craftsmanship, whatever it may be; whether it is a painting on canvas or a drawing in chalk on the sidewalk; they are all artists!
